Body Politics Vol. 2 - On Transbrazilian Bootleg textiles to Kevin Huizenga’s graphic resurrectionFeaturing 22 invited artists and collectives, the second edition of Body Politics by King Kong focuses on interdisciplinary trans and travesti artists from Brazil, bringing together works across fashion, music, performance, visual arts, and cinema. Curated by Teo Teotonio, the publication presents works that address and decode gender issues through a polyphonic and non linear approach stretching, hacking, and expanding the very notion of identity
